Should seniors take aspirin every day?

3 min read
According to a 2024 University of Michigan poll, many adults aged 50 to 80 take aspirin for heart disease prevention, but a large portion of them may be operating on outdated information. For seniors specifically, the question of 'should seniors take aspirin every day?' has seen a major shift in medical consensus, with recent guidelines warning that the risks often outweigh the benefits for those without a prior cardiovascular event.
